Public urged to replace faded vehicle registration plate

Azlan Othman

The vehicle registration number plate is an important identification and identity mark for every vehicle in the country. The results of the monitoring of vehicles by the Land Transport Department (JPD) of the Ministry of Transport and Infocommunications found that there are still a number of vehicles on the road with faded registration number plates.

JPD informed the public about the rules governing the registration number plate under the Road Traffic Act (Chapter 68), Road Traffic (Identification Marks) Regulations 2008, which stated that the features of the permitted vehicle registration number plate are made of aluminium with the surface of the number and alphabet embossed. The vehicle registration number plate has a black background with numbers and letters of the identification mark on it in white and with the specified dimensions.

Driving a vehicle with a faded registration number plate or using a registration number plate with the alphabet that does not comply with the prescribed measurements is an offence and may be subject to action, according to the rules.

The public is advised to replace faded vehicle registration number plates immediately at companies recognised by the JPD. The purchase of a vehicle registration number plate is covered by warranty. To date, there are six companies recognised to make, supply and install vehicle registration number plates as well as several company representatives.

They are: BKB Sdn Bhd (BKB) and its representatives; MNP Enterprise; Kah Huat & Brothers Workshop; Roshjaya Motor Sdn Bhd; Systemair Enterprise; and Seng Hoe Huat.

Other companies include Hock Motor Company (HMC); Syarikat Shalim (B) Sdn Bhd (SSB); Bayu Ilham Motors Sdn Bhd (BIM); CKM Transportation Services (CKM); New Zen View Company (ZEN) and its representatives; Tat Lee Company; Hong Siong Hin; and Ban Lee Hua Co Sdn Bhd.

The JPD also seeks the cooperation of suppliers and their representatives to comply with the supply of vehicle registration number plates according to the quality and specifications that have been set.

Those found not complying with the rules of supply, manufacture and installation of vehicle registration number plates, if convicted, then JPD can cancel their appointment or suspend operations for the supply of vehicle registration number plates.
